Course structure

• Foundations of Diversity, Equity, and Inclusion (DEI) in the Workplace
• Inclusive Leadership and Communication Strategies
• Unconscious Bias and Mitigation Techniques
• Designing Inclusive Technical Teams and Work Environments
• Legal and Ethical Considerations in DEI
• Data-Driven Approaches to Measuring Inclusion Efforts
• Cultivating Allyship and Advocacy in Technical Fields
• Intersectionality and Its Impact on Workplace Dynamics
• Change Management for DEI Initiatives in Technical Organizations
• Global Perspectives on Diversity and Inclusion in Tech

A Graduate Certificate in Diversity and Inclusion for Technical Leaders is increasingly vital in today’s market, where fostering inclusive workplaces is a strategic priority. In the UK, 74% of employees believe diversity and inclusion (D&I) initiatives improve workplace culture, and 62% of companies report enhanced innovation as a result of diverse teams. For technical leaders, this certification equips them with the skills to drive equitable practices, address systemic biases, and create environments where diverse talent thrives. The UK tech sector, which contributes £150 billion annually to the economy, faces a significant diversity gap. Only 19% of tech roles are held by women, and ethnic minorities are underrepresented in leadership positions. A Graduate Certificate in Diversity and Inclusion empowers technical leaders to bridge these gaps, ensuring their organisations remain competitive and future-ready. Career path

Diversity and Inclusion Manager: Leads initiatives to foster inclusive workplaces, aligning with organisational goals and compliance standards.

Technical Program Manager: Oversees technical projects with a focus on diversity, ensuring equitable opportunities for all team members.

HR Business Partner: Collaborates with leadership to integrate diversity and inclusion strategies into HR policies and practices.

DEI Consultant: Provides expert guidance on diversity, equity, and inclusion, helping organisations implement effective frameworks.

Learning and Development Specialist: Designs training programs to enhance awareness and skills in diversity and inclusion for technical leaders.
